Why is the Rate of Return often used incorrectly or misused or misunderstood?
Rate of return is used incorrectly due to different reasons. The first reason is the generation of more than one rate of return when cash flows are positive and negative together during the period of investment. It creates more than one IRR as well. The second reason is that it does not tell the absolute amount by which an investor is going to be profitable. So, a small investment with a higher rate of return, will give lower absolute value of the wealth, but a big investment, with lower rate of return, will give higher absolute value of the wealth. So, rate of return should not be the sole criteria to select the investment opportunity. The third reason is the selection of rate of return and the method to be used to calculate the rate of return. It can be expected rate of return, rate of return calculating profit in real values and or required rate of return. So, different investors choose different rate of returns due to their own risk profile.
It makes rate of return to be
misunderstood by people and investors.
